What To Do When Letdown Is Too Fast. Overactive letdown is when your breast milk comes out too fast and hard at letdown. This can make nursing difficult. Read on to learn the ins. Hand express at the start of a feed to lessen the initial letdown force, catch to store, and let the baby finish the feed. Try letting the fast flow subside. Positions can help using gravity to slow things down, too. Latching and suckling can activate an overactive letdown. Baby is restless during the feeding, may cry or pull off and on the breast.
